How Much Biotin Should You Take? Recommended Dosage Guide
Typical biotin supplement doses range from 300 mcg to 10,000 mcg per day. Vitamatic Biotin Gummies deliver 10,000 mcg per serving (2 gummies). This high-dose is frequently used for hair and nail support, whilst there is no strong evidence that amounts above the RNI provide additional benefits for healthy individuals. What Is Biotin and Why Does It Matter?
Biotin, also known as vitamin B7 or vitamin H, is a water-soluble B vitamin that plays a key role in energy metabolism. It helps the body convert food into fuel and is essential for the health of your hair, skin and nails. While biotin deficiency is rare, some individuals may benefit from supplementation, especially those with brittle nails, thinning hair or certain dietary restrictions. Possible Side Effects and Interactions
Biotin is generally safe and well tolerated, even at high doses. Some people may experience mild digestive upset or skin reactions. High biotin intake can interfere with lab tests, such as thyroid hormone tests and troponin, so inform your health care provider if you take biotin supplements. Biotin may also interact with certain medications, including anticonvulsants. Always speak with your doctor before combining supplements with prescription drugs.
